The main factors behind the widespread flooding in Russia were soil freezing, heavy snowfall, a sharp increase in temperature and rain. The head of the Ministry of Emergency Situations, Alexander Kurenkov, spoke regarding this.

“One of the main reasons for the large-scale flood in the Russian Federation was soil freezing,” TASS reports Kurenkov’s words. He added that other factors for the occurrence of the flood were heavy accumulation of snow, a sharp increase in temperature and large amounts of precipitation.

A regional emergency situation (ES) regime has been introduced in the Kurgan and Tyumen regions. In the Trans-Ural region, water began to rise in the Tobol River in the Zverinogolovsky district. The level can reach 11 meters. Introduction of a state of emergency federal scaleaccording to the press secretary of the Russian President Dmitry Peskov, can be considered on behalf of the head of state.
